Infection risk mitigation with complement inhibitors in kidney disease

Complement inhibitors in kidney disease increase infection risk, especially from encapsulated bacteria. Prevention strategies must be tailored to the specific complement target and include vaccination, prophylaxis, and patient education.

Background:
- Complement inhibitors are increasingly used for kidney diseases.
- Therapeutic complement blockade poses an infection risk, particularly against encapsulated bacteria.
- Structured prevention strategies are essential for patient safety.
Purpose of the Study:
- To review complement biology and infection risks associated with complement inhibitors in kidney diseases.
- To propose a pragmatic framework for mitigating infection risk in patients treated with complement inhibitors.
- To inform clinical practice as complement therapies expand.
Main Methods:
- Narrative review integrating complement biology, kidney trial evidence, pharmacovigilance data, and public health recommendations.
- Analysis of target-specific infectious risk patterns based on complement functions (C3b opsonisation, C3a/C5a inflammation, MAC formation).
Main Results:
- Terminal C5 inhibition (eculizumab, ravulizumab) shows a consistent risk of invasive meningococcal disease, even with vaccination.
- Inhibition at C3/C3b or alternative pathway shows no consistent encapsulated-pathogen signal in Phase 3 trials, but long-term data is limited.
- Infection risk is target-dependent and amplified by CKD, dialysis, transplantation, and immunosuppression.
Conclusions:
- Effective prevention requires target-adapted vaccination, potential antimicrobial prophylaxis, and patient education.
- Vaccination alone does not eliminate infection risk, especially with C5 blockade.
- Mechanism-informed, kidney-specific prevention strategies are crucial for safe use of complement inhibitors.
